Abstract

A curved display device including a display substrate, an opposite substrate, a liquid crystal layer, a pixel electrode, a common electrode, and a light blocking layer. The display substrate includes pixel areas included in a display area, and is curved along a first direction. The opposite substrate faces the display substrate and is coupled to the display substrate to be curved together with the display substrate. Domains are defined in each pixel area and arranged in a second direction crossing the first direction. Liquid crystal molecules in a first set of two domains, which are sequentially arranged and disposed adjacent to the light blocking layer, are aligned toward a first side of the display area, and liquid crystal molecules in a second set of two domains facing the first set of two domains are aligned toward the second side of the display area.
